J JAWS (Job Access With Speech) is the predominant software used by the visually impaired to read computer screens including the Internet. Journaling Journaling is a technique or exercise used in many disciplines to record daily or regular entries by students. The instructor may set specific guidelines for what should be in the journal. This is used to keep students on task, to assess their progress and to strengthen their writing skills. |
